The Huawei Mate 40 Pro is much better than the Motorola Edge 50 Plus (2024), with a overall score of 90.9 against 78.9. Both of these phones have Android operating system, but Huawei Mate 40 Pro has the previous 10 version and Motorola Edge 50 Plus (2024) has Android 14 version. The Huawei Mate 40 Pro has a much more powerful CPU than Motorola Edge 50 Plus (2024), although it has 4 GB lesser RAM memory, they both have the same number of cores.
The Huawei Mate 40 Pro counts with a brighter display than Motorola Edge 50 Plus (2024), because it has a just a little higher amount of pixels in each inch of display, a higher resolution of 1334 x 2772 pixels and a quite bigger display. The Motorola Edge 50 Plus (2024)'s storage to store more apps and games is very similar to Huawei Mate 40 Pro's one, both of them have equal 256 GB internal memory capacity.
The Huawei Mate 40 Pro shoots much better photographs and videos than Motorola Edge 50 Plus (2024), and although they both have the same 3840x2160 video quality and the same resolution back camera, the Huawei Mate 40 Pro also has higher video frame rate. The Motorola Edge 50 Plus (2024) counts with just a little bit longer battery lifetime than Huawei Mate 40 Pro, because it has 4600mAh of battery capacity against 4400mAh.
